SIT Study Abroad: Argentina: People, Environment, and Climate Change in Patagonia and Antarctica

What did you gain/learn from your experience abroad? Was it worthwhile?
I learned so much in this program about Spanish, Tierra del Fuego, environmental science research and more. I made friends in the program who I am still in contact with regularly. It was absolutely worthwhile and a highlight of my college experience.

* Housing:

How satisfied were you with your living arrangements?

My homestay was with a single woman who was very welcoming. She eagerly introduced me to her family and was always excited to bring me along for a drive around the city. She practiced my Spanish with me every night over dinner and helped me improve significantly.

Language

* Did your program have a foreign language component? Yes
How much did the program encourage you to use the language?

0 = No encouragement, 5 = frequent encouragement to use the language

All of the courses were in Spanish. My homestay family only spoke to me in Spanish. The only time when I was speaking English was when I was with the other SIT participants.
